Kroenke's post-season analysis, as reported in the Denver Post - "Kroenke happy with Nuggets."  I guess when you have boatloads of money, you can still find happiness in abject failure.  A few  comparisons:

                            2012-2013                                                   2013-2014

Record                 57W - 25L                                                  36W - 46L
At Home              38W - 3L  [Best in NBA]                          22W - 19L
Conference          3rd of 15                                                     11th of 15
Playoffs               Yes                                                              No [first time in 10 years]

Kroenke gives the usual platitudes about how great the first year coach and the first year general manager did their jobs, that the team would likely have done much better if it had not been for injuries, and that sometimes you have to take some steps backward to move forward.
